Overview of FactoryTalk Metrics/Historian Classic backup procedure

Question
How do you backup a FactoryTalk Metrics or FactoryTalk Historian Classic application?

Answer
There are three parts to the Historian/Metrics application. 

Each needs to be backed up at the same time and kept together as a set.

1. Backup the (RSBizWare) Historian/Metrics database.  This is done in the database server (MSSQL Server or
Oracle).
2.  Backup the Historian/Metrics reports folder.  This is done in Windows. 
The reports folder is located in the Historian/Metrics HTML root folder.  The HTML root folder path can
be found by looking in the Service Console (RSBizWare Enterprise Manager), expand the Security
Services Manager (Server Manager), expand Servers, select the Information Services Manager
(Production Server), then click the Advanced Button in the right hand pane.  The path to the HTML root
folder is at the bottom of the dialog.
3. Backup the FactoryTalk Transaction Manager (RSSql) configuration.  This is done in the FactoryTalk
Transaction Manager GUI.  Select Configuration --> Backup.

Note:  You should also have backups of the FactoryTalk Application and RSLinx
